Graham Posted January 17 Author Share Posted January 17 The Broncos’ fight to keep gun centre Herbie Farnworth is set to get harder with reports an unexpected suitor has entered the race. The 22-year-old comes off contract in November and is on the radar of the Dolphins for their inaugural season in 2023. Now, English rugby union scouts have got their eye on the England-born and raised outside back, according to Wide World of Sports. It’s understood the Broncos want to retain Farnworth but may not have the cash to match the hefty $500,000 salary the Dolphins are reportedly prepared to offer. Graham Posted January 27 Author Share Posted January 27 DOLPHINS NEWS: Wayne Bennett has secured another new signing for the Dolphins ahead of their introduction into the competition in 2023. The NRL's newest franchise confirmed on Monday they'd secured the services of South Sydney Rabbitohs prop Mark Nicholls on a two-year contract. The Rabbitohs agreed to release Nicholls from the final year of his deal at Redfern to enable him to join Bennett in Redcliffe next year. In a media day held at the Millennium Stadium, home of Featherstone Rovers (in the Championship), the signings of Melbourne Storm halfback Ryley Jacks, Grand Slam winning prop Adam Cuthbertson (Cuthbertson played for the Manly Warringah Sea Eagles, Cronulla-Sutherland Sharks, St. George Illawarra Dragons and the Newcastle Knights in the NRL, and the Leeds Rhinos in the Super League) and prop Ben Mathiou (Mathiou, 26, has been playing in the Queensland Cup for Norths Devils) were confirmed.
